Cant boot from backup drive
After my initial backup I tested the boot from backup drive feature. No problem. Since then I have completed a smart backup and now cant boot from backup drive. I hold down the Option key at startup and click on the backup drive then hit GO and I get the grey screen with the Apple in the middle but no beach ball and it just hangs there.
Power Mac G5 with lots of everything Backup drive is a LaCie 500 gig FW 800 What gives? |
